Illustration 1g02848744
(1) Bolts

Note: Apply engine oil to the threads and seats of the bolts for the main bearings.

Table 1
Torque for main bearing bolts  46 N·m (34 lb ft) to 50 N·m (37 lb ft) 


Illustration 2g02848747
(2) Bolts

Table 2
Torque for three bolts
NOTE: Apply engine oil to the threads and seats of the bolts. 
69 N·m (51 lb ft) to 73 N·m (54 lb ft) 


Illustration 3g02848749
(3) Bolts

Note: Apply engine oil to the threads and seats of the bolts for the main bearing case cover.

Table 3
Torque for bolts for the main bearing case cover  24 N·m (18 lb ft) to 27 N·m (20 lb ft) 

Side Clearance of Crankshaft



    Illustration 4g02811358
    (4) Dial Indicator

  1. Set a dial indicator with the point on the end of the crankshaft.

  2. Move the crankshaft to the front and rear to measure the side clearance.

  3. If the measurement is more than the allowable limit, replace the thrust bearings.

    Table 4
    Side clearance of crankshaft (New)  0.15 to 0.31 mm to 0.0059 to 0.012 inch 
    Allowable limit  0.5 mm
    0.02 inch

Crankshaft Bend



    Illustration 6g02811379
    (5) Dial Indicator
    (6) V Blocks

  1. Hold the two end journals of crankshaft with V blocks on the surface plate.

  2. Set a dial indicator with the point on the middle journal.

  3. Turn the crankshaft slowly and read the variation on the indicator.

    Table 6
    Allowable limit for crankshaft bend  0.02 mm (0.0008 inch) 

  4. If the measurement is more than the allowable limit, replace the crankshaft.

Oil Clearance Between the Crankshaft Pin and the Crankshaft Pin Bearing



Illustration 7g02840061

  1. Clean the crankshaft pin and crankshaft pin bearing.

  2. Put a strip of Plastigage on the center of the crankshaft pin.

  3. Install the connecting rod cap and tighten the connecting rod bolts to the specified torque, and remove the cap again.

  4. Measure the width that it becomes flat with the scale to get the oil clearance.

  5. If the oil clearance is more than the allowable limit, replace the crankshaft pin bearing.

    Table 7
    Oil clearance between crankpin and crankpin bearing (New)  0.025 mm (0.0009 inch) to 0.087 mm (0.0034 inch) 
    Allowable Limit  0.20 mm (0.0079 inch) 
    Crankpin outside diameter (New)  46.959 mm (1.8488 inch) to 46.975 mm (1.8494 inch) 
    Crankpin bearing inside diameter (New)  47.000 mm (1.8504 inch) to 47.046 mm (1.8522 inch) 

  6. If the same dimension bearing is not applicable because of the crankpin wear, replace it with an undersize one.

    Note: Do not put the Plastigage into the crankpin oil hole.

  7. When you tighten the connecting rod bolts, do not move the crankshaft.

Oil Clearance Between Crankshaft Journal and Crankshaft Bearing One



Illustration 9g02847958
(7) External Micrometer

  1. Measure the outside diameter of the crankshaft journal with an external micrometer.

    Table 9
    Crankshaft journal outside diameter (New)  59.921 to 59.940 mm (2.3591 to 2.3598 inch) 


    Illustration 10g02847961
    (8) Internal Micrometer

  2. Measure the inside diameter of the crankshaft bearing with an internal micrometer.

    Table 10
    Crankshaft bearing 1 inside diameter (New)  59.980 to 60.039 mm (2.3615 to 2.3637) inch 

  3. Calculate the oil clearance.

  4. If the oil clearance is more than the allowable limit, replace the crankshaft bearing 1.

    Table 11
    Oil clearance between crankshaft journal and crankshaft bearing 1 (New)  0.0400 to 0.118 mm (0.00158 to 0.00464 inch) 
    Allowable Limit  0.20 mm (0.0079 inch)

Oil Clearance between Crankshaft Journal and Crankshaft Bearing 2



    Illustration 12g02848477

  1. Put a strip of Plastigage on the center of the journal.

  2. Install the bearing case and tighten the baring case screws 1 to the specified torque, and remove the bearing case again.

    Note: When you tighten the bearing case screws, do not move the crankshaft.

  3. Measure the width that it becomes flat with the scale to get the oil clearance.

  4. If the oil clearance is more than the allowable limit, replace the crankshaft bearing 2.

    Table 13
    Oil clearance between crankshaft and crankshaft bearing 2 (New)  0.0400 to 0.104 mm (0.00158 to 0.00409 inch) 
    Allowable Limit  0.20 mm (0.0079 inch) 
    Crankshaft journal outside diameter (New)  59.921 to 59.940 mm (2.3591 to 2.3598 inch) 
    Crankshaft bearing 2 inside diameter (New)  59.980 to 60.025 mm (2.3615 to 2.3631 inch) 

  5. If the same dimension bearing is not applicable because of the crankshaft journal wear, replace it with an undersize one.
